David Baker “Pappy” McConkey, age 79, lifelong resident of McMinn County, went home to be with the Lord surrounded by his family, on Tuesday, April 2, 2024. He was a former baseball coach and an avid U.T. Vols fan.
He is preceded by his parents: William Dallas “W.D.” and Ruth Ann Grubb McConkey.
David is survived by his sons: Kevin Wayne McConkey (Lauren) and Jeffrey Duwayne McConkey, stepson: Donnie Lee Ricker, brothers: Gary McConkey, Billy McConkey, and Ronnie McConkey, grandchildren: Ryan Dean McConkey, Haylei Rose McConkey, Cody Wayne McConkey, Aaron McConkey, Justin McConkey, Ashley McConkey, Skylar Jones, Whitley Wooden, Carter Wooden, and Bailey Wooden, former wife and friend: Virginia Carol Hicks, along with several great-grandchildren.
The family will receive friends from 10:00 AM to 12:00 PM on Saturday, March 6, 2024, at Ziegler Funeral Home. Funeral services will be held at 12:00 PM at the funeral home with Pastor Mark Sliger officiating. Interment will follow at Green Hill Cemetery in Etowah.
Family and friends will serve as pallbearers.
